Types of Batteries
Most Lenovo Thinkpads utilize either Lithium-ion (Li-ion) or Lithium Polymer (LiPo) batteries. Lithium-ion batteries are the most common type. They are generally more affordable and offer a good balance of energy density and lifespan. However, they can be more susceptible to degradation over time and are potentially flammable if damaged.
Lithium Polymer batteries are a more advanced technology. They are generally lighter and more flexible in terms of shape, which allows for more efficient use of space within the laptop. LiPo batteries also tend to have a slightly longer lifespan and are less prone to leakage. However, they are typically more expensive than Lithium-ion counterparts.
Battery Specifications
When examining a Thinkpad battery, you’ll encounter several key specifications:
- Voltage (V): This indicates the electrical potential of the battery. Thinkpad batteries typically operate at voltages ranging from 10.8V to 15V, depending on the model.
- Capacity (Wh or mAh): This is the most important specification, as it determines how long the battery will last on a single charge. Watt-hours (Wh) represent the total energy the battery can store, while milliampere-hours (mAh) represent the battery’s capacity to deliver current over time. A higher Wh or mAh rating generally translates to longer battery life. For example, a Thinkpad T480 might have a battery with a capacity of 24Wh for the internal battery and options for larger external batteries like 48Wh or 72Wh.
- Number of Cells: This refers to the number of individual battery cells contained within the battery pack. More cells generally result in higher voltage and capacity.

Maximizing Your Lenovo Thinkpad Battery Life
Extending the lifespan and runtime of your Thinkpad battery requires a combination of software optimization, hardware awareness, and smart charging habits.
Software Optimization
The software running on your Thinkpad can significantly impact battery life. Several strategies can help you reduce power consumption:
- Lenovo Vantage Battery Settings: Lenovo Vantage is a pre-installed utility that provides comprehensive control over your Thinkpad’s settings, including battery management. Use Lenovo Vantage to customize power settings, monitor battery health, and enable features like Battery Charge Threshold.
- Power Plans in Windows: Windows offers several power plans, including Balanced, Power Saver, and High Performance. Selecting the Power Saver plan can significantly extend battery life by reducing CPU performance and dimming the screen.
- Closing Unused Applications: Background applications consume power even when you’re not actively using them. Close any unnecessary applications to reduce the load on your battery.
- Dimming Screen Brightness: The screen is one of the most power-hungry components of a laptop. Lowering the screen brightness can dramatically extend battery life.
- Disabling Bluetooth and Wi-Fi When Not Needed: Bluetooth and Wi-Fi radios consume power even when not connected to a network or device. Disable them when not in use.
- Keeping Your System Up to Date: Ensure your Thinkpad’s operating system, drivers, and BIOS are up to date. Updates often include power management optimizations that can improve battery life.
Hardware Optimization
How you handle your Thinkpad and its battery can also affect its performance:
- Avoiding Extreme Temperatures: Extreme heat and cold can damage Lithium-ion batteries. Avoid leaving your Thinkpad in direct sunlight or in a freezing car.
- Proper Storage When Not in Use: If you plan to store your Thinkpad for an extended period, it’s best to charge the battery to around percentage fifty before storing it in a cool, dry place. Avoid storing a fully discharged battery, as this can lead to irreversible damage.
- Cleaning Battery Contacts: Although less common with internal batteries, if you have a removable battery, ensure the contacts are clean and free of debris.
Best Practices for Charging
Charging habits significantly affect long-term battery health:
- Avoiding Full Discharge: Deep discharging (letting the battery drain to zero percent) can shorten the lifespan of Lithium-ion batteries. It’s best to recharge the battery when it reaches around percentage twenty.
- Avoiding Keeping the Laptop Plugged in at Full Charge: Continuously charging the battery to one hundred percent and keeping it plugged in can also accelerate degradation. Consider unplugging the laptop once it reaches a full charge or utilizing features to limit charging.
- Lenovo’s Battery Charge Threshold Feature: This is a vital setting in Lenovo Vantage. It allows you to set a charging threshold, preventing the battery from charging beyond a certain percentage (e.g., percentage eighty). This helps to reduce stress on the battery and extend its lifespan.
Troubleshooting Common Lenovo Thinkpad Battery Issues
Even with careful maintenance, Thinkpad batteries can sometimes encounter problems. Here are some common issues and how to troubleshoot them:
Battery Not Charging
If your Thinkpad battery isn’t charging, try these steps:
- Checking the Power Adapter and Connection: Ensure the power adapter is properly connected to both the laptop and the wall outlet.
- Trying a Different Outlet: Rule out a faulty wall outlet by trying a different one.
- Updating Drivers: Check for updated battery drivers in Lenovo Vantage or Device Manager.
- Battery Reset/Recalibration: Some Thinkpad models have a battery reset or recalibration feature in the BIOS. Consult your laptop’s documentation for instructions.
Battery Draining Quickly
If your Thinkpad battery is draining much faster than usual:
- Identifying Power-Hungry Applications: Use Task Manager to identify applications that are consuming a significant amount of power. Close any unnecessary applications.
- Checking Battery Health: Lenovo Vantage can provide information about your battery’s health.
- Running a Battery Report: Windows has a built-in battery report generator. Open Command Prompt as administrator and type
powercfg /batteryreport
and press Enter. This will generate an HTML report that provides detailed information about your battery’s performance.
Battery Not Recognized
If your Thinkpad isn’t recognizing the battery:
- Checking BIOS Settings: Ensure that the battery is enabled in the BIOS settings.
- Reinstalling Battery Drivers: Try uninstalling and reinstalling the battery drivers in Device Manager.
Warning messages/Error codes
Search online for specific error messages displayed by Windows or Lenovo Vantage. These error codes often provide clues about the underlying issue.
Lenovo Thinkpad Battery Replacement
When to Replace the Battery
Eventually, all batteries degrade. Signs that indicate it’s time for a replacement include significantly reduced battery life, a swollen battery (a serious safety hazard), or the battery no longer holding a charge.
Finding a Replacement Battery
- Official Lenovo Parts vs. Third-Party Options: Official Lenovo batteries are generally more reliable and guaranteed to be compatible with your Thinkpad. However, they can be more expensive. Third-party batteries are often more affordable, but it’s crucial to choose a reputable brand with a good warranty.
- Considerations When Choosing a Third-Party Battery: Look for batteries that meet or exceed the original specifications of your Thinkpad battery. Read reviews and check for a warranty.
Steps for Replacing the Battery
- Safety Precautions:** Before replacing the battery, power off your Thinkpad and disconnect it from the power adapter.
- Step-by-Step Instructions: The battery replacement process varies depending on the Thinkpad model. Consult the service manual for your specific laptop. Generally, you’ll need to remove the bottom cover of the laptop and disconnect the battery connector.
- Tools Required: You’ll typically need a small Phillips head screwdriver and potentially a plastic pry tool.
Disposing of the Old Battery Responsibly
Recycle your old battery at a designated recycling center or electronics waste disposal facility.
